Transaction 26bd191874e86c5d0a54cd263f09225a33b500119a34d579702a8880c0502ecc

2 Input
1 Outputs
  • 26bd191874e86c5d0a54cd263f09225a33b500119a34d579702a8880c0502ecc:0
  • value  16145
    address  3PUCA4o6r9EAsZ3eSaycUwtF3L6PKVTiKq